input改變事件是前端開發中經常用到的一個功能,它可以用于在用戶輸入或編輯內容時實時更新相應的頁面元素或數據。在Vue項目中,我們可以輕松通過綁定input事件來觸發相應的邏輯。
// 綁定input事件// Vue實例中定義事件處理函數 methods: { handleInput() { // 處理邏輯... } }
綁定input事件時,我們可以使用"v-model"指令將元素的值與Vue實例中的數據雙向綁定起來。這樣,在用戶輸入內容時,我們可以通過改變數據來更新頁面渲染的結果。同時,我們也可以通過"@input"等指令來監聽事件,觸發相應的處理邏輯。
在事件處理函數中,我們可以通過"event.target.value"來獲取當前input元素的值,并且通過"this.$emit"等方法來觸發自定義事件。在Vue組件中,我們通常將input改變事件封裝成單獨的子組件,以復用相應的邏輯。
// 子組件模板中// 子組件邏輯中 methods: { handleInput() { this.$emit('input-change', this.inputValue); } } // 父組件中使用子組件
總的來說,在Vue中使用input改變事件可以輕松地實現一種即時更新界面的交互體驗,同時也可以幫助我們更好地封裝組件邏輯,實現代碼的可復用與可維護性。
上一篇c語言json -符號
下一篇c# 自定義json類